Special Method of Preparation

Kashaya of goksura is prepared. guggulu is added to the filtered Kashaya. Which is boiled again to rasakriya paka. Fine powder of remaining drugs is added and mixed well.

Therapeutic Uses

Goksuradi Guggulu is most effective for alleviating joint pain, supporting kidney health, and managing obesity.

  • Prameha (Urinary disorders )
  • Mutrakrucha (dysuria)
  • Mutraghata (urinary obstruction )
  • Ashmari (Calculus)
  • Pradara (Excessive vaginal discharge )
  • Vatarakta (Gout )
  • Vataroga (Disease due to vata dosha )
  • Sukra dosa (Vitiation of semen)

Dosage

The typical dosage ranges from 1 to 2 tablets thrice daily, though it is advisable to consult a healthcare provider for personalized guidance.

Anupana

Musta Kwatha, Pasanbheda Kwatha, Ushira Kwatha

Precautions

While Goksuradi Guggulu is generally safe for most individuals, it may not suit everyone. Pregnant or breastfeeding women should avoid it unless prescribed. Additionally, those with existing medical conditions or who are on medication should exercise caution and seek medical advice before use.
